在线教育直播系统源代码开发的小技巧

历经数年的不断升級,使用直播的客户人群扩张。伴随着视頻直播手机软件开发从业人员的持续勤奋,「在线教育」直播系统平台越来越愈发极致,并且在视頻直播系统开发层面也累积了一些开发方法和技术性升贮备。

本文根据梦幻直播详细介绍直播系统手机软件的优点和缺点?及其掌握在线教育直播系统开发源码資源的优点和缺点,共享一些在线教育直播系统源代码开发的小技巧。

在线教育直播系统源代码开发的小技巧-梦幻科技

一、在线教育直播系统品质的判断

1、直播系统屏幕分辨率:

码率,屏幕分辨率等价将干挠直播视頻的画面质量和网络带宽利用率。因而,早已将在线教育直播系统发展趋势为“适用平台和锚点调节”的功能,“多比特率,屏幕分辨率值”是判断在线教学直播源码品质的指标。

殊不知,在直播平台搭建的原始环节,营运商能够根据所述值的设定确保一定的画面质量,进而限定服务器的网络带宽使用,进而做到节约网络带宽成本费的考虑到。

2、直播卡屏率

在线教育直播平台上的实时干挠率出現延迟的缘故许多 ,这很有可能与网络不稳定(服务器/客户所属的网络空间)或CDN(CDN不够)相关连接点)连接到平台。一个更不便的概率是在线教学直播的源代码中存有不正确。

3、直播延迟率

在线教育直播发展趋势中一个永恒不变的难题是:怎样从在线教育直播系统的视角处理直播延迟难题,现阶段最好是的解决方法是使用RTMP流媒体服务器开发在线教学直播时的传输协议,该传输协议能够将直播平台的传送延迟减少到最少。

了解了线上教文化教育直播源码的自身的要素外,线上直播源码延迟还将遭受网络空间和网络服务器响应时间等外界要素的干挠。坚信5G时期的来临能够进一步降低现场教学直播的延迟,改进实地直播的体感互动。

4、别的指标

网络带宽耗费,CPU占用量,内存占用率,功能损耗,实时广播程序包的尺寸和热值等各种各样值也是判断在线教育直播源码品质的指标之一。

在线教育直播系统源代码开发的小技巧-梦幻科技

二、在线教育直播开发工作经验

▲直播开发語言及服务项目

现阶段,销售市场上直播源码开发手机软件常见的开发語言有:PHP,objective-c,Nodejs,java等,一般适用PC,手机微信,AndroidAPP和iOSAPP对四个终端设备通用性,常常涉及到的服务项目包含:Web系统软件、Redis服务项目、Mysql服务项目、socket-IO服务项目、视频直播系统、监控服务项目等。

▲在线教育直播系统归类

在线教育直播系统开发领域一直以来都分原生态开发和混和开发。混和开发方式 能够省时省力和人力资源,可是原生态开发的手机软件将运作得更为顺畅。

▲直播源码二次开发

针对在线教育直播系统,能够挑选纯自定开发,还可以挑选将目前的源码程序流程用以二次开发,能够依据资产和時间等多种要素来考虑到。

梦幻直播:详细介绍在线教育直播系统及其直播源码的优点和缺点和有关开发工作经验的详细介绍,期待对大伙儿有一定的协助。

联系我们

13751415268

853408942

:853408942@qq.com

:9:30-22:30

QR code